Miley Cyrus has been reported to have earned $18.2 million for 2007 according to the annual income survey issue‘What People Earn.’ This survey is published in the Sunday newpapers insert Parade magazine.
She isn’t quite as well to do as Oprah who made $260 million. Dr. Phil McGraw who’s career was started on Oprah earned $90 million. Ryan Seacrest who hosts ‘American Idol’ made $12 million. Meredith Viera now works for the ‘Today’ show and is said to have made $10 million.
The survey included 18 celebrities and 112 regular working folks. The highest paid non-celebrity made $3.5 billion last year. He is a 52 year old hedge fund manager. The lowest paid job position in the survey was a Peace Corp volunteer with a mere $2,900 for income.
A speech pathologist makes $85,000.
A language arts teacher makes $48,000.
A pilot makes $31,000.
A Clinical laboratory scientist makes $65,000.

Parade said that good jobs for the future are fast-growing industries that offer good pay. Those are in the new media (aka internet), law, and information technology.
